Summary

Retail Data Specialist Part Time

Retail Data Specialist candidates are organized, self-motivated and friendly. The ideal candidate for this Retail Data Specialist position is independent, reliable, flexible, and someone who pays attention to detail and accuracy. You will receive paid training to capture and record data in retail locations on behalf of our Client. This will be done using a simplified handheld system. Our data collection jobs are perfect for the self-starter who enjoys working independently. You will work part-time within an assigned territory, ensuring Client standards are met while accurately reporting inventory and other information about their products.

Responsibilities:

  • In retail stores, collect and record inventory and pricing data of all Client products utilizing a handheld device (IPHONE)
  • Be available to work 3 days a week (Monday through Friday)
  • Own a reliable car and have a valid driver’s license
  • Drive to specific defined areas according to a planned yearly calendar
  • Plan and schedule store routing to complete all client objectives within a given time period
  • Maintain consistent communication with Retail Supervisor

Qualifications:

  • High School Diploma or GED or equivalent experience required.
  • Self-starter requiring minimal supervision.
  • Accuracy and attention to detail a must
  • Excellent organizational and time management skills
  • Strong written communication and verbal communication skills.
  • Ability to work independently and prioritize duties with minimal supervision, in order to meet Client weekly objectives
  • Ability to understand and follow specific instructions and procedures
  • Retail experience an asset but not mandatory
  • Basic Microsoft Office (Word, Excel, PowerPoint)
